How they compare
Pakistan currently reports 4,475 1000 USD against 4,019 1000 USD in Egypt, a difference of 456 1000 USD.
That makes Pakistan's figure about 1.1 times Egypt's.
The two have swapped places 6 times across 16 shared years of data; in 2003 it was Pakistan ahead.
Egypt ranks 89th and Pakistan ranks 86th of 185 countries.
Across the 3 decades both report, Egypt averaged higher in 2 and Pakistan in 1.
Head to head by decade
| Decade | Egypt | Pakistan | Difference | Ahead |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| 2000s | 22,249 1000 USD | 2,126 1000 USD | 20,124 1000 USD | Egypt |
| 2010s | 13,476 1000 USD | 2,864 1000 USD | 10,613 1000 USD | Egypt |
| 2020s | 2,049 1000 USD | 4,597 1000 USD | 2,549 1000 USD | Pakistan |
Averages of every year both report within each decade.

About this data
The Fertilizers by Product dataset contains information on the Production, Trade and Agriculture Use of inorganic (chemical or mineral) fertilizers products. The fertilizer statistics data are for a set of 23 product categories. Both straight and compound fertilizers are included.
